Output 820652136e7355efee54c1224c393b980cf49e13613a5e89be9a6e72616ec0d5:1

value
664995
script pubkey
OP_0 OP_PUSHBYTES_20 ed07aff6f43d10c07a7484e99260c8840c441947
address
ltc1qa5r6lah585gvq7n5sn5eycxgssxygx28073a7f
transaction
820652136e7355efee54c1224c393b980cf49e13613a5e89be9a6e72616ec0d5
spent
true